How to Download Tor on PC

Downloading Tor on your PC gives you access to anonymous browsing through the Tor network. The process is straightforward: visit the official Tor Project website, select the Windows version, and run the installer. This guide walks you through each step to ensure you get the legitimate software and set it up correctly on your computer.

How to Download Tor on PC: Step-by-Step Guide

Visit the Official Tor Project Website

Start by navigating to the official Tor Project website. Avoid third-party download sites, which may distribute modified or malicious versions. The official site provides the authentic Tor Browser bundle for Windows. Look for the download button prominently displayed on the homepage. The site automatically detects your operating system, but you can manually select Windows if needed. Verify the URL is correct before proceeding. The official Tor Project maintains strict security standards and regularly updates their software to patch vulnerabilities. Downloading from the source ensures you receive uncompromised code.

Select Your Windows Version

Tor Browser is available for both 32-bit and 64-bit Windows systems. Most modern computers run 64-bit Windows, which offers better performance and security. If you're unsure which version your PC uses, check your system settings. Right-click on 'This PC' or 'My Computer,' select Properties, and look for the system type. The 64-bit version is recommended for contemporary machines. Download the appropriate installer file to your computer. The file size is typically under 100 MB, so it downloads quickly on most connections. Keep the installer in an easily accessible location like your Downloads folder.

Download the Tor Browser Installer

Click the download button to begin transferring the Tor Browser installer to your PC. Your browser will prompt you to save the file. Choose a location you can easily find, such as your Desktop or Downloads folder. The download typically completes within minutes depending on your internet speed. Once finished, you'll have an executable file ready for installation. Do not run the installer immediately if you want to verify its authenticity. The Tor Project provides cryptographic signatures for all downloads, allowing you to confirm the file hasn't been tampered with. This verification step adds an extra layer of security for users concerned about integrity.

Run the Installer and Complete Setup

Locate the downloaded installer file and double-click it to launch the installation wizard. Windows may display a security prompt asking for permission to run the program. Click 'Yes' to proceed. The installer will extract the Tor Browser files to your chosen location. You can install it in the default directory or specify a custom folder. The installation process takes only a few moments. Once complete, the wizard offers to launch Tor Browser immediately. You can choose to start it now or later. The browser will then connect to the Tor network, which may take 30 seconds to a few minutes depending on network conditions.

Verify Your Tor Connection

After launching Tor Browser, wait for the connection to establish. You'll see a progress indicator showing the connection status. Once connected, the browser displays a confirmation page. This page shows your Tor exit node and confirms you're using the Tor network. Your IP address will appear different from your actual location. Test your connection by visiting a site that displays your IP address. Tor Browser functions like a standard browser but routes all traffic through multiple encrypted relays. This process provides anonymity but may result in slightly slower browsing speeds compared to regular internet access.

Maintain Security and Best Practices

After installing Tor Browser, follow security best practices to maximize protection. Keep the browser updated by allowing automatic updates when prompted. Avoid maximizing your browser window, as this can make you identifiable through screen resolution data. Disable plugins and extensions unless absolutely necessary, as they can compromise anonymity. Never open files downloaded through Tor in other applications immediately. Use Tor Browser's built-in security settings rather than modifying them unless you understand the implications. Regularly review the Tor Project's security advisories for any critical updates. Treat your Tor Browser installation like any other sensitive software on your PC.

Frequently asked questions

Is it safe to download Tor on my PC?

Yes, downloading Tor from the official Tor Project website is safe. The software is open-source and regularly audited by security experts. Always download from the official site to avoid malicious versions. Tor Browser itself doesn't contain malware, though it's important to practice safe browsing habits while using it.

Do I need to uninstall my current browser to use Tor?

No, Tor Browser operates independently alongside your existing browser. You can run both simultaneously without conflicts. Tor Browser doesn't modify your system settings or interfere with other applications. You can switch between browsers as needed for different browsing purposes.

How long does it take to download and install Tor on PC?

The entire process typically takes 5-15 minutes depending on your internet speed. The installer file is relatively small, usually under 100 MB. Installation itself takes just a few minutes, and initial connection to the Tor network may add another minute or two.

Can I download Tor on a work or school computer?

Technically you can, but check your organization's policies first. Many workplaces and schools restrict certain software installations. Using Tor on restricted networks may violate acceptable use policies. Always obtain permission before installing software on computers you don't own.
